**Q: Why does TilePreloader fetch tiles outside the visible viewport?**

It prefetches a two-ring buffer around the camera position to hide latency on pan. This is intentional; don't "fix" it. Cache eviction runs every 90 seconds. If prefetch volume spikes, check the zoom-clamp config first. Full tuning parameters are documented on the internal wiki page below.

operations page: https://confluence.lumicsys.internal/projects/display/projects/display

**Runbook — Gridhaul export memory spikes**

When customers report stalled spreadsheet exports, the usual cause is the export worker exceeding its memory ceiling on sheets over 200k rows. Confirm via the worker dashboard, then restart the export pool — in-flight jobs resume from checkpoints, so no data is lost. Before restarting, verify the worker's env file is complete; it must contain the storage credential on the line immediately below this sentence.

vault entry, fadup-tagag: RELAY_SECRET8=2fd92179

## Break-Glass: AgriLink Telemetry Gateway

For the weekly sync: if the AgriLink gateway drops all combine telemetry and the Harrow Ridge test farm goes dark, standard rotation creds won't work — the vault seals on heartbeat loss. Use the break-glass account on the jump node, then restart the ingest daemon. Two approvals required; log it in the incident channel. Unsealing the vault requires the recovery passphrase below.

recovery phrase for fajeg-kawep: druix-gorius-briax-ulaeth-fraox-lammir-pelox-jormir-pelwyn-julir

Plugin authors: Glintbridge migrates the accounts schema in dual-write mode. During a migration window, recovery lookups hit both old and new tables. Do not cache column ordering; read by name. If a recovery flow fails mid-migration, retry once, then fall back to the legacy resolver. Never block on the migration lock — it releases automatically. Expansion first, backfill second, contraction last. If the fallback resolver also fails, unlock the recovery store with the passphrase below.

unlock words, fahof-tawif: fenwyn-istath